  1. Develop and implement educational programs for healthcare professionals to enhance their knowledge and skills in using our medical devices.
  2.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to identify and address knowledge and skills gaps in medical education.
  3. Conduct needs assessments to determine the educational needs of healthcare professionals in different regions.
  4. Design and deliver engaging and interactive educational materials, including presentations, workshops, and online courses.
  5. Utilize various technologies and platforms to deliver educational programs and facilitate remote learning.
  6. Maintain up-to-date knowledge of industry trends, regulations, and best practices in medical education.
  7. Evaluate the effectiveness of educational programs through feedback and data analysis, and make necessary adjustments for continuous improvement.
  8. Collaborate with marketing and sales teams to develop educational materials and strategies to support product launches and drive sales.
  9. Build and maintain relationships with key opinion leaders and healthcare organizations to promote our educational programs.
  10. Monitor and manage budgets and resources for medical education initiatives.
  11. Stay current with advancements in medical technology and incorporate new developments into educational programs.
  12. Represent the company at medical conferences, seminars, and other events related to medical education.
  13. Adhere to compliance and regulatory guidelines in all educational activities.
  14. Mentor and train junior team members to support their professional development.

About Boston Scientific

Boston Scientific Corp. engages in the development, manufacture and marketing of medical devices that are used in interventional medical specialties. Its products and technologies are used to diagnose or treat medical conditions, including heart, digestive, pulmonary, vascular, urological, women's health and chronic pain conditions.
